引言
在Microsoft Office系列软件中,VBA(Visual Basic for Applications)是一种强大的编程语言,它允许用户自动化日常任务,提高工作效率。然而,VBA的强大功能也意味着它有大量的语法和函数需要记忆。本文将揭示一些VBA记忆技巧,帮助您轻松提升工作效率,让代码更智能。
VBA记忆技巧
1. 逻辑分组
将VBA中的函数和语句按照逻辑进行分组,可以帮助您更快地找到所需的功能。例如,可以将日期和时间函数、字符串操作函数、数组处理函数等分别归类。
2. 使用快捷键
VBA编辑器中有很多快捷键可以帮助您快速完成操作,例如:
Ctrl + J:插入注释Ctrl + K:插入模块Ctrl + F1:打开VBA帮助Ctrl + F2:打开属性窗口
熟练使用这些快捷键可以节省您大量的时间。
3. 编写代码注释
在代码中添加注释是一种很好的记忆技巧,它可以帮助您回忆代码的功能和实现方式。以下是一个示例:
' 获取当前日期
Dim currentDate As Date
currentDate = Date
' 打印当前日期
Debug.Print currentDate
4. 利用VBA帮助文档
VBA帮助文档是学习VBA的重要资源,它提供了函数、语句和属性的详细说明。您可以通过以下步骤访问帮助文档:
- 打开VBA编辑器。
- 按下
F1键。 - 在搜索框中输入函数或语句的名称。
5. 重复练习
熟能生巧,通过不断重复练习VBA代码,您可以加深对语法和函数的记忆。以下是一些练习建议:
- 尝试编写简单的程序,例如计算器、日历等。
- 参考其他VBA程序,学习其中的编程技巧。
- 尝试修改现有的VBA程序,以满足自己的需求。
6. 使用代码模板
创建一些常用的代码模板,可以减少您编写代码的时间。例如,您可以创建一个模板,用于生成循环语句、条件语句等。
' 循环语句模板
Sub LoopExample()
Dim i As Integer
For i = 1 To 10
' 在此处添加循环体
Next i
End Sub
' 条件语句模板
Sub IfExample()
Dim condition As Boolean
condition = True
If condition Then
' 在此处添加条件语句体
Else
' 在此处添加else语句体
End If
End Sub
总结
通过以上VBA记忆技巧,您可以更快地掌握VBA编程,提高工作效率。记住,不断练习和积累经验是提高编程水平的关键。祝您在VBA编程的道路上越走越远!
